00问答网
所有问题
当前搜索:
c语言中一维数组
C语言
,
一维数组
定义方式?
答:
这具体要看是采用哪一种编译器了。一般而言,答案
C
肯定是对C,在有的编译器中,答案D也可以。
c语言
编写一个函数,找出
一维数组
中的最大值和最小值,并计算出数组元素的...
答:
我也做了一个,感觉运行还是不错
的
。请比较吧!include "stdio.h"double fun(double a[],int n,int *max,int *min);/*函数原型声明:其中a为
数组
,n为数组元素个数,max指向最大数,min指向最小数,函数返回值为平均值*/ int main(){ double b[10],aver;int x,y=10,max=0,*ma=&...
c语言
,定义一个
一维数组
,然后依次存放'a'——'z'26个英文字母,最后反向...
答:
main(){ char a[26],i;for(i=0;i<=26;i++)a[i]=i+97;for(i=0;i<26;i++)printf("%c ",a[i]);}
c语言中
,在
一维数组
中怎么去删除一个最后一个元素,并且释放最后一个数...
答:
没法释放,也没法绝对意义
的
删除,一个办法就是设置一个pos表示最后一个元素的下标,如果想删除这个元素,只需把pos--就好,当下一次写入的时候直接在pos处添加就是了,最后一个元素被覆盖
...在主函数中输入包含N个元素
一维数组
,求此数组中最大
的
三个
答:
include<stdio.h> int N;int max3(int a[],int m[]){int i,j,k,t,b[N];for(i=0;i<N;i++)b[i]=a[i];for(i=0;i<3;i++){k=i;for(j=i+1;j<N;j++)if(b[j]>b[k])k=j;t=b[i];b[i]=b[k];b[k]=t;m[i]=b[i];} } int main(){ scanf("%d",&...
C语言中的一维数组
对于int a[10]={0,1,2,3,4,}意思是给前五个元素赋初 ...
答:
后五个用0补满即01234000000依次为a[0]——a[10] ,后面应该是六个数,不是五个,
数组
名是从a[1]开始
的
给第一个元素赋值为a[0]=0
C语言
编程 将100个实数输入到一个
一维数组
中,求出各元素的和、平均值...
答:
//将100个实数输入到一个
一维数组
中,求出各元素
的
和、平均值、最小值和最大值及其所在的行号和列 include <stdio.h> define M 100 int main(){ float
c
[M];int i,n=0;float sum=0.0,ave,min,max;//和、平均值、最小值和最大值 int minx,maxx;//最小值和最大值所在列 pri...
...找出一二维
数组中的
所有素数,形成一个
一维数组
,并使用起泡法把素数数...
答:
include<stdio.h> include<math.h> void paixu(int *a,int n);int issushu(int a);void main(){ int b[5][5];int i,j,k=0;int a[25];//存素数
的一维数组
printf("请输入一个五行五列的二维整数数组:\n");for(i=0;i<5;i++)for(j=0;j<5;j++)scanf("%d",&b[i][j...
用
C语言
找出
一维数组
中的偶数。
答:
//用C编写 include"stdio.h"define N 9 void main(){ int a[N],i,k=0;for(i=0;i<N;i++){ printf("please input nine number:");scanf("%d",&a[i]);} printf("偶数有:");for(i=0;i<N;i++){ if(a[i]%2==0) {k++;printf(" %d ",a[i]);} } printf("\n...
c语言中
,用
一维数组
存放字符串,当所赋初值的字符个数大于数组元素个数时...
答:
在tc2.0运行时没有问题的,由于
c语言
是不检查数组下标的,所以编译时时不会出现编译错误的。但是你的运行结果时肯定有问题的。因为你读数据的时候肯定是按照
一维数组
的大小去读数据的,越界了读数据时会出现错误。你可以在tc2.0上去运行这个程序,编译时没有问题的。void main(){ char a[5];char ...
棣栭〉
<涓婁竴椤
4
5
6
7
9
10
8
11
12
13
涓嬩竴椤
灏鹃〉
其他人还搜